Transaction fda95fd2485481b1091bdc55720d57a943b3e982f2c5342d7d811fcdb2284714
1 Input
1 Output
-
fda95fd2485481b1091bdc55720d57a943b3e982f2c5342d7d811fcdb2284714:0
- value
- 1506422
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 57ea6e297419122aba25b0973686fd51125db850 OP_EQUAL
- address
- 39hsYjiAoAiDTy8EnmBFz4TFbKttLF8ypn